Android Malware Infecting 60 Apps With Over 100 Million Downloads Discovered on Google Play Store: Details

A new Android malware has been discovered by a team of security researchers at McAfee. The malware, dubbed ‘Goldoson’, has infected 60 apps that have a total of over 100 million downloads on the Google Play Store. It can collect data on installed apps, Wi-Fi and Bluetooth-connected devices, and track location….

Google Play Removes 16 Apps Causing Battery Drain, Excessive Data Usage: See List

Google has reportedly removed 16 apps from the Play Store that were causing faster battery drain and higher network usage on users’ devices.
